Sub250 OasisFly35 DC ELRS 3.5" FPV Drone

The Sub250 OasisFly35 DC ELRS is the 3.5" FPV drone for pilots who want sub-250 g legality, big-quad stability, and zero “why is my VTX doing that?” moments. With ELRS control, a Redfox F722 AIO, and a Send T1600 analog VTX, it’s basically a mini-freestyle rig that refuses to act small. Yes, it really does hit 239 g takeoff weight—CAA paperwork dodged, bragging rights intact.

Why You Want It

This thing flies like a 5" that accidentally shrank in the wash. The 1804 3450 KV motors swing HQ 3.5×3.5×3 props with surprising authority, while the ICM42688-P gyro keeps your lines smooth even when you’re pretending you’re NurkFPV. The 45A BLHeli_32 ESC has enough headroom that your “just one more punch-out” won’t become magic smoke theatre. Compatibility

Runs standard 4S 530 mAh packs on XT30, supports Betaflight 4.5.2 tuning, accepts 9×9 and 12×12 motors, and plays nicely with most analog goggles using the Send T1600 VTX. Throw it into any sub-250 freestyle setup with zero drama.

Product Notes

Analog version ships with a Send T1600 VTX and Caddx H1 camera. Tune is Betaflight 4.5.2 Redfox target. Your throttle discipline may affect the quoted 7-minute flight time (ours certainly does).
